Palestinians have lived in East Jerusalem for centuries. For many, their houses have been handed down from generation to generation. Israel occupied East Jerusalem during the Six Day War of 1967, and has taken more and more land from Palestinians ever since.

In May 2021, the struggles of Sheikh Jarrah in East Jerusalem made the headlines. #SaveSheikhJarrah is no longer trending, but the struggle continues. In November 2021, the families of Sheikh Jarrah said no to a ‘compromise’ by Israel that their homes be demolished in 15 years. It is imperative that we continue to campaign to #SaveJerusalem.

An illegal Israeli settlement is the establishment of an Israeli community on Palestinian land. This is prohibited under Article 49 of the Fourth Geneva Convention, which states that ‘the Occupying Power shall not deport or transfer parts of its own civilian population into the territory it occupies’.

Story so far.

For decades, Israel has stolen more and more land from Palestinians in Jerusalem, even though Palestinians have lived here for generations. One of Israel’s main methods is the demolition of Palestinian homes to make way for illegal Israeli settlements.

Right now the homes of thousands of Palestinians in East Jerusalem are under threat.

Israel has destroyed over 1000 Palestinian homes in East Jerusalem since 2004. Sometimes Palestinians are even forced to demolish their own homes. 17-year-old Ali Burqan was killed whilst helping his neighbours demolish their home in East Jerusalem in August 2021.
